What Is Ccd In A Digital Camera?
The CCD (short for charge coupled device) camera is the optical sensor, which is the component that allows to transform the image from the objective into electricity and then into a video signal.
This is a relatively recent invention (Boyle and Smith in 1970) that revolutionized the world of television cameras, moving from bulky and expensive equipment to ever more compact and economical consumer products.
How does a black and white CCD work?
A camera has a lens that is capable of receiving the external light and recreate an image upside down at its focal point. At this point it is ranked the CCD.
It is composed of hundreds of thousands of microscopic units called pixels arranged on a precise grid gives each a vertical coordinate and a horizontal.
Each pixel is able to react to light which involves storing a certain electric charge.
The charge of the various pixel is read continuously (with a frequency variable adjusted the convenient electronic form) from a signal processing circuit, which is constantly aware of the amount of light that hit different pixels and is capable upon this
How does a color CCD work?
In the case of color CCD camera, the thing is a bit complicated
To achieve a color image is not enough just an indication of how much light strikes the CCD but also that of its color components. The cameras film cameras professional 3 CCD used for this purpose on each of which are projected components of green, red and blue image separated by a prism. This solution is however very expensive and is not for this use in CCTV. Conversely this is replaced by a device to allow a single CCD “understand” the colors of the image.
To make a color CCD camera is placed a grid on the CCD filter, where each pixel represents a filter to allow the passage of only parts green, red and blue.
An example of grid filter can be seen in the picture on the side. It is noted from the drawing that the number of green filter is twice the red and blue filters (25% blue, 25% red, 50% green) because the human eye is more sensitive to this color component.
What in the CCD monochrome er a pixel, it becomes rather an area in the color CCD for detection, said quadrant, consisting of two green pixels, one red and one blue. The circuit of the camera will only mix these components to derive the final color of that quadrant.
As you saw, where the CCD used a black and white pixels, the color CCD camera only uses 4, this explains why the cameras in black and white rule have a much higher resolution cameras in color.

What is the current state of the art professional digital microphotography setup available to image gemstones?
I photograph gemstones and want to know what is the most advanced digital microphotography system available to photograph these most challenging subjects for highest quality. I’m currently using a Nikon Coolpix camera attached to one of the oculars of a Leica microscope. Major drawbacks include great difficulty in critical focusing of tiny blemishes/nicks on stones because focusing is done on 1.5 inch grainy LCD screen on camera. Another drawback is unidirectional lighting coming from bolt on light source on microscope stage-I think I need 360 degree diffused lighting as otherwise some portions of stone are dark with current light setup. I have experimented with other light sources, like pipe type illuminators, but they are too strong and create hotspots in the stones. What is ideal light source–I think it must be diffused and 360 degree surrounding the stone. I’m looking for a dedicated system ideally where camera, scope and light system are made by same manufacturer.
I have had great success with using an inexpensive digital camera and a printers loupe.
It is really just a matter of the optics.
For a light source, I would suggest a light diffuser and 360 degree lighting. With a diffuser, you can vary the intensity of the light without losing the lighting angle.
BTW, I was shooting coins, not gemstones but I did manage to get coins to fill the entire viewable area of a 4MP shot with just the camera and a 10X loupe. it picked out flaws in the coin that were not seen with the naked eye.
